Yoga Certificate Course and Its Syllabus

Overview

A yoga course certificate is used to train the students for the age old therapies and exercise used to cure and fit the person. There are various types of courses related to yoga, but this certificate course is short and helps to create professionals with the knowledge and application of yoga. This certificate course is usually 6 months to 1 year with the syllabus related to yoga and related subjects of exercise training. What is the Syllabus of a Yoga Certificate Course?

There is a detailed syllabus for Yoga course and is mentioned as:

  • Introduction to Yoga
  • History and Philosophy of Yoga
  • Principles of Healthy Living
  • Human Anatomy and Physiology
  • Nutrition and Lifestyle Management

Core practical subjects

  • Yoga Asanas (Postures)
  • Pranayama (Breathing Techniques)
  • Meditation Practices
  • Relaxation Techniques
  • Yoga for Stress Management
  • Yoga for Physical Fitness
  • Yoga Ethics and Discipline

Practical and training sessions

  • Daily yoga practice
  • Demonstration of yoga postures
  • Teaching methodology
  • Group practice sessions
  • Classroom presentations
  • Practical assessment and internship (where applicable)
